Pollber Heights doggy day care sitters are happy to take care of your dog while you’re at work or unavailable for the day. Book a one-time visit, or set up a regular rhythm with your favorite Pollber Heights sitter. Drop off your dog at the sitter’s home and rest easy knowing they’ll get frequent potty breaks, plenty of playtime, and lots of love. Doggy day care is great for:
- Puppies and high-energy dogs
- Dogs with special needs, including seniors
- Pet parents who work long hours
- Dogs with separation anxiety
